Understanding the Fundamentals: Kilograms vs. Pounds



Before diving into the conversion, let's establish a common understanding. The kilogram (kg) is the fundamental unit of mass in the International System of Units (SI), the globally accepted standard. On the other hand, the pound (lb) is a unit of mass in the imperial and US customary systems. The Conversion Factor: Bridging the Metric-Imperial Divide



The magic number that unlocks the conversion between kilograms and pounds is the conversion factor: approximately 2.20462. This means that one kilogram is equal to approximately 2.20462 pounds. This seemingly simple number is the key to solving our watermelon (and other weight-related) dilemmas. While you might see simplified versions like 2.2 used in everyday calculations, for precision, especially in scientific or commercial contexts, the more accurate value is essential. This difference can become significant when dealing with larger weights.


Calculating 22 Kilograms in Pounds: The Practical Application



Now, let's get down to brass tacks. To convert 22 kilograms to pounds, we simply multiply 22 by our conversion factor:

22 kg 2.20462 lb/kg ≈ 48.50 lb

Therefore, 22 kilograms is approximately equal to 48.50 pounds. This calculation is straightforward and can be performed using a basic calculator. However, remember that rounding might slightly alter the result, depending on the level of precision required. For most practical purposes, 48.5 pounds is a perfectly acceptable approximation.
